Article Fiat Chrysler Recalls Millions of Vehicles Which Have the Potential to Get Stuck in Cruise Control Image

Fiat Chrysler has a terrifying problem on their hands, which exists across a wide range of its vehicles.

The company has announced a huge recall of 4.8 million vehicles in the United States as a result of an expansive cruise control issue.

And not just any issues, Fiat Chrysler vehicles have reportedly been getting stuck in cruise control, an allegation the company has confirmed, and encourages all customers with affected vehicles to avoid using cruise control until they visit a service center to have the car’s software upgraded.

At the moment, Fiat Chrysler says it is “unaware of any related injuries or accidents involving the affected vehicles.”

A list of affected vehicles can be seen below:

  • 2015-17 Chrysler 200 sedan
  • 2014-18 Chrysler 300 sedan
  • 2017-18 Chrysler Pacifica minivan
  • 2015-18 Dodge Challenger coupe
  • 2014-18 Dodge Charger sedan
  • 2014-18 Dodge Journey CUV
  • 2014-18 Dodge Durango SUV’
  • 2014-18 Jeep Cherokee SUV
  • 2014-18 Jeep Grand Cherokee SUV
  • 2018 Jeep Wrangler
  • 2014-19 Ram 1500 pickup
  • 2014-18 Ram 2500 pickup
  • 2014-18 Ram 3500 pickup
  • 2014-18 Ram 3500 cab chassis
  • 2014-18 Ram 4500/5500 cab chassis

Metal Hardness Chart: Rockwell vs Brinell vs Vickers Explained

Hardness measures how well a metal resists permanent deformation. That is, how it holds up when something harder presses into its surface. Every hardness testing method works the same way. You push an indenter into the material under a controlled load, then measure what it leaves behind. What separates Rockwell, Brinell, and Vickers is indenter shape, applied force, and how the result is read.
